Joe Saliba (jo*******@hotmail.com) writes:
can we secure mdf file, if it's copied from one location to another
could not be used ???


If you detach it, you could use some 3rd party software to encrypt it.
But if you need to have the database attached, and I suppose you do,
the answer is no.
